数组的some方法检测至少有一个元素符合检测函数吗?
检查数组中是否包含某个元素
问题:你想知道数组中是否包含一个特定的值.方案:1:使用in_array():if(in_array($value , $array) ){//在数组$array中有一个值为$value的元素}2:创建一个关联数组用该值.
如何检测一个数组是否包含另一个数组的所有元素
可以使用数组的indexOf()方法,如果返回值为-1则说明不存在,如果返回值为大于-1的整数,则说明存在.例如: var arr = [1,2,3]; arr.indexOf(1); // 返回0 arr.indexOf(5); // 返回-1 附:返回值为数组中的最靠前元素在数组的位置
c语言的一维数组中至少要有几个元素?
c语言中:一维数组中的元素个数只要不超过数组长度都是可以的,数组长度也是任意,例如定义int a[1],表示该数组只有一个元素.数组中没有至少几个元素一说.
C语言如何检查一个数组中元素的个数
首先用static将数组都定义为0,在程序中用下面的程序:#include N 1000 static int a[N]={0}; k=0; for(i=0;i<N;i++) if(a[i]!=0) k++;
如何判断一个数组的元素是否存在
可以用数组的indexof函数,方法arr.indexof(find,start);find:要找的内容,必须;start:查找开始下标,可选;返回:查找数据所在的下标,如果没找到,返回-1如果只要知道是否有8这个数字,直接调用arr.indexof(8),如果返回值不为-1,说明找到了12345var s=[1,2,3,5,6,9];var u=s.indexof(5);//返回5所在的下标3var d=s.indexof(8);//返回-1console.log(u);console.log(d);
如何判断一个元素是否存在于数组中
将这个元素逐一与数组中元素进行比较,如发现相等则立即停止比较得出在数组中到结论,否则比较完全部数组元素后,都未发生相等情况则得出结论,该元素不存在数组中
请教,如何判断一个元素是数组中唯一的?R中有专门的函数吗?
试试duplicated函数了,我也是略懂.你自己help一下,它能查dataframe里的重复记录返回逻辑值,用在数组里我想应该是可以的.
怎么判断一个数组真正有多少个元素
int str[100];gets(str); -- 错,gets 用于 char str[100]; 不能 int 型.===============一个数组x[]中 有多少个元素:int x[]={1,2,3,4,5,6,7,8,9,10};n = sizeof(x) / sizeof(int);.
如何判断一个数组里有多少个元素
假定要统计a中的元素另开一个数组b,和整型数组c,尺寸与a相同,数组c各元素初始化为0声明变量n记录数组b和c中元素个数(b和c的尺寸将相同),n的初始值为0在数组a中逐一元素处理: 对于当前元素,查询整个b数组(下标0~n),看是否存在于b数组,如果b数组中没有,则b数组的第n元素赋值成当前a数组的元素,c数组的第n元素赋值成1,然后n自加1;否则b数组中存在这个元素,则c数组对应位置的元素自加1处理a数组完毕后,以下标0~n逐一访问b数组和c数组,b数组元素存放a中的所有不重复的元素,c数组相同下标是其重复次数
如何判断数组中是否有相同的元素
JDK 自身的 API 没有现成的方法不过我们可以借助 set 来实现, 看看示例代码:public static void main(String[] args){ Integer[] integers = { 1, 1, 2, 3, 5, 8, 10, 8 }; Set set = .